About my Business:
I created Virtual Van Vactor to relieve business owners of everyday administrative functions that can be taken care of virtually. In addition I offer other specialty services to include:
--Training in a variety of areas such as leadership development, effective supervision, coaching, effective presentations, effective meetings, time management, Microsoft Office software and more.
--Process improvement to include process mapping and continuous quality improvement.
--Assistance with HR functions to include recruiting, maintenance of employee files, creation of workplace policies and conflict resolution
